package client
import (
"encoding/json"
"fmt"
"net/http"
"net/url"
"strconv"
"github.com/apache/trafficcontrol/lib/go-tc"
)
const (
API_PROFILES = apiBase + "/profiles"
API_PROFILES_NAME_PARAMETERS = API_PROFILES + "/name/%v/parameters"
)
// CreateProfile creates a Profile.
func (to *Session) CreateProfile(pl tc.Profile) (tc.Alerts, ReqInf, error) {
reqInf := ReqInf{CacheHitStatus: CacheHitStatusMiss}
if pl.CDNID == 0 && pl.CDNName != "" {
cdns, _, err := to.GetCDNByName(pl.CDNName)
if err != nil {
return tc.Alerts{}, ReqInf{}, err
}
if len(cdns) == 0 {
return tc.Alerts{
Alerts: []tc.Alert{
tc.Alert{
Text: fmt.Sprintf("no CDN with name %s", pl.CDNName),
Level: "error",
},
},
},
ReqInf{},
fmt.Errorf("no CDN with name %s", pl.CDNName)
}
pl.CDNID = cdns[0].ID
}
reqBody, err := json.Marshal(pl)
if err != nil {
return tc.Alerts{}, reqInf, err
}
resp, remoteAddr, err := to.request(http.MethodPost, API_PROFILES, reqBody)
reqInf.RemoteAddr = remoteAddr
if err != nil {
return tc.Alerts{}, reqInf, err
}
defer resp.Body.Close()
var alerts tc.Alerts
err = json.NewDecoder(resp.Body).Decode(&alerts)
return alerts, reqInf, err
}
